AZ United SC comes up Short in Season Finale

Arizona United Soccer Club finished its 2016 campaign with a 3-2 loss to Portland Timbers 2 in Portland, Oregon. The club finishes the season with 34 points and a 9-14-7 record, good for 13th in the Western Conference Standings.

Midfielder Luke Rooney scored his eighth goal of the season in the 21st minute after he blasted a hard shot from distance that beat the goalkeeper to his left. The score remained 1-0 Arizona United SC until the 28th minute.

That’s when T2 forward Augustine Williams made a run into the right half of the box, and then smashed a shot into the far left side of the net to make it 1-1. Less than 10 minutes later, in the 35th minute, forward Villyan Bijev ran up the end line, cut to his right, and then fired a shot past the diving Carl Woszczynski to make it 2-1, T2.

Portland would score one more time before the end of the half. It was Bijev again, this time shaking off two defenders and then squeezing a shot inside the near-left post to make it 3-1.

United forward Chris Cortez cut the lead in the 72nd minute when he curled his free kick into the top right corner of the net to make it 3-2. But Arizona couldn’t create another dangerous opportunity to level the score.

Despite finishing the season outside of the playoff picture, Arizona United SC set club records for most team goals (38), team assists (28), and team points (104) in a season. Also, four different players (Tyler Blackwood, Chris Cortez, Luke Rooney, and Long Tan) had 10 or more points this season. The previous record for most individuals with 10 or more points in a season was two.
